From 734ef268a4cb2b4892ccbde28513bac01a024816 Mon Sep 17 00:00:00 2001 From: Eusebio Date: Wed, 7 May 2025 21:05:19 +0200 Subject: [PATCH] Add confirmation screen --- apps/tax/pages/tax/index.tsx | 6 +- apps/tax/screens/Tax/steps/StepSeven.tsx | 43 ++ apps/tax/screens/Tax/steps/StepSix.tsx | 554 +++++++++++++++++++++++ 3 files changed, 601 insertions(+), 2 deletions(-) create mode 100644 apps/tax/screens/Tax/steps/StepSeven.tsx create mode 100644 apps/tax/screens/Tax/steps/StepSix.tsx diff --git a/apps/tax/pages/tax/index.tsx b/apps/tax/pages/tax/index.tsx index e32bf932..70fdd8c1 100644 --- a/apps/tax/pages/tax/index.tsx +++ b/apps/tax/pages/tax/index.tsx @@ -5,6 +5,8 @@ import FormStepsLayout from '@island.is/tax/screens/Layouts/FormStepsLayout' import StepFive from '@island.is/tax/screens/Tax/steps/StepFive' import StepFour from '@island.is/tax/screens/Tax/steps/StepFour' import StepOne from '@island.is/tax/screens/Tax/steps/StepOne' +import StepSeven from '@island.is/tax/screens/Tax/steps/StepSeven' +import StepSix from '@island.is/tax/screens/Tax/steps/StepSix' import StepThree from '@island.is/tax/screens/Tax/steps/StepThree' import StepTwo from '@island.is/tax/screens/Tax/steps/StepTwo' @@ -48,9 +50,9 @@ const Tax = ({ taxInfo }) => { case 4: return case 5: - return
Step6
+ return case 6: - return
Step7
+ return default: break } diff --git a/apps/tax/screens/Tax/steps/StepSeven.tsx b/apps/tax/screens/Tax/steps/StepSeven.tsx new file mode 100644 index 00000000..e94c2e78 --- /dev/null +++ b/apps/tax/screens/Tax/steps/StepSeven.tsx @@ -0,0 +1,43 @@ +import { + AlertMessage, + Box, + Button, + Text, +} from '@island.is/island-ui/core' + +import Buttons from '../Buttons' + +type StepSevenProps = { + onForward: () => void + onBackward: () => void +} + +const StepSeven = ({ onForward, onBackward }: StepSevenProps) => { + return ( + + + Staðfesting + + + + + + Þú getur nálgast álagningarseðil á mínum síðum + + + Þú getur einnig sótt stafrænt afrit af framtali, fylgiskjölum og + álagningarseðli á mínum síðum. Þar má finna rafrænt afrit af + skattaframtölum fyrir gjaldárin 2006 og síðar. Ef þú skilaðir ekki + framtali er einungis álagningarseðill birtur. + + + + ) +} + +export default StepSeven diff --git a/apps/tax/screens/Tax/steps/StepSix.tsx b/apps/tax/screens/Tax/steps/StepSix.tsx new file mode 100644 index 00000000..41a081e6 --- /dev/null +++ b/apps/tax/screens/Tax/steps/StepSix.tsx @@ -0,0 +1,554 @@ +import { + Box, + Checkbox, + Divider, + GridColumn, + GridContainer, + GridRow, + Text, +} from '@island.is/island-ui/core' + +import Buttons from '../Buttons' + +type StepSixProps = { + onForward: () => void + onBackward: () => void +} + +const StepSix = ({ onForward, onBackward }: StepSixProps) => { + return ( + + + Yfirlit skattframtal + + + Vinsamlegast farðu yfir gögnin hér að neðan til að staðfesta að réttar + upplýsingar hafi verið gefnar upp.{' '} + + + + + + Umsækjandi + + + Jökull Þórðarson + 120389-4569 + Bláfjallagata 12, 105 Reykjavík + +354 772-8391 + jokull.thordarson@email.is + + + + + + + Tekjur ársins 2024 + + + + Launatekjur og starfstengdar greiðslur + + + + + + + {' '} + Norðurljós Software ehf. : + + + + + + + + 9.360.000 kr. + + + + + + + + + {' '} + Mús & Merki ehf. : + + + + + + + + 900.000 kr. + + + + + + + + + Samtals launagreiðslur :{' '} + + + + + + + + 10.260.000 kr. + + + + + + + + Ökutækjastyrkur, dagpeningar og hlunnindi + + + + + + + {' '} + Dagpeningar : + + + + + + + + {' '} + 120.000 kr. + + + + + + + + + Samtals greiðslur : + + + + + + + + {' '} + 120.000 kr. + + + + + + + + Lífeyrisgreiðslur, greiðslur frá Tryggingastofnun, aðrar bótagreiðslur, + styrkir o.fl. + + + + + + + Norðurljós Software ehf., Íþróttastyrkur : + + + + + + + + 75.000 kr. + + + + + + + + + VR, Starfsmenntastyrkur : + + + + + + + + 900.000 kr. + + + + + + + + + + Samtals greiðslur :{' '} + + + + + + + + {' '} + 975.000 kr. + + + + + + + + + + + + Eignir ársins 2024 + + + + Innlendar fasteignir + + + + + + 210-9876, Bláfjallagata 12 : + + + + + + 52.000.000 kr. + + + + + + + MSamtals fasteignir: + + + + + + 52.000.000 kr. + + + + + + + Bifreiðar og önnur farartæki + + + + + + KB-521 / 2021 : + + + + + + 3.100.000 kr.. + + + + + + + JU-329 / 2012 : + + + + + + 430.000 kr. + + + + + + + Samtals bifreiðar: + + + + + + 3.220.000 kr. + + + + + + + + + + + Skuldir og vaxtagjöld + + + + Upplýsingar um eign: Bláfjallagata 12 + + + + + + + Lántökudagur : + + + + + + 15.06.2021 + + + + + + + Lánstími í árum : + + + + + + 30 + + + + + + + Samtals vaxtagjöld : + + + + + + 920.000 kr. + + + + + + + Samtals eftirstöðvar : + + + + + + 28.540.000 kr. + + + + + + + Aðrar skuldir og vaxtagjöld + + Kreditkort 4469 88XX XXXX 4567 + + + + + Vaxtagjöld : + + + + + + 39.200 kr. + + + + + + + Eftirstöðvar : + + + + + + 217.000 kr. + + + + Aukalán + + + + + Vaxtagjöld : + + + + + + 86.000 kr. + + + + + + + Eftirstöðvar : + + + + + + 980.000 kr. + + + + Varðan: 0142-26-732645 + + + + Vaxtagjöld : + + + + + + 14.500 kr. + + + + + + + Eftirstöðvar : + + + + + + 62.000 kr. + + + + Kílómetragjald, Skatturinn + + + + Vaxtagjöld : + + + + + + 0 kr. + + + + + + + + Eftirstöðvar : + + + + + + 2.370 kr. + + + + Þing- og sveitarsjóðsgjöld, Skatturinn + + + + Vaxtagjöld : + + + + + + 224kr. + + + + + + + Eftirstöðvar : + + + + + + 0kr. + + + + + + + + Samtals vaxtagjöld : + + + + + + 139.924 kr. + + + + + + + + Samtals eftirstöðvar : + + + + + + 1.261.370 kr. + + + + + + + + + + + + + + + ) +} + +export default StepSix